Transfer students that have earned less than 24 credits are required to live at Gilbert Hall their first year. babyÖ±²¥ that earned college credit prior to graduating from high school (dual enrollment, advanced placement, etc.), and that have earned less than 48 semester credits where more than 50% of the college credits were earned prior to graduating from high school, are required to live at Gilbert Hall during their first year of full-time enrollment at UWA. Otherwise, transfer students have their choice of other on- or off-campus housing.

On Campus Housing Options

For those not housed in Gilbert Hall, on-campus options include:

  • Hoover Apartments. Two double-bedroom or four single-bedroom layouts, coed (single gender by room) and bathrooms.
  • Patterson Hall. Two-person rooms with separate bedrooms, coed (single gender by room) and bathrooms in each room.
  • Reed Hall. Two-person rooms with separate bedrooms, coed (single gender by room) and bathrooms.
  • Selden Hall. Two students per double-occupancy room, one student per sorority room, coed (single gender by wing) and community bathrooms.
  • Stickney Hall (graduate students). Two students per room (sometimes three), coed (single gender by room) and bathrooms.
